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-45408

Expanding collapsed steps on a failed Pipeline run causes the view port to scroll to the bottom of the page

    • Icon: Bug Bug
    • Resolution: Unresolved
    • Icon: Major Major
    • blueocean-plugin
    • None

      Scope
      Expanding any step should scroll to the bottom of the expanded step

      Problem
      Video

      Take this Pipeline run for example. When navigating to the page, the view port predictably/correctly scrolls to the bottom, to show the tail end of the failed step

      When the user scrolls up to the top of the page and clicks/expands a step which succeeded, and has Console Output (e.g. "General SCM" in this Pipeline run), the step's Console Output loads, and then the view port returns to the absolute bottom of the page.

      This is extremely annoying and makes getting additional information about failed Pipeline runs much more tedious than it should be.

          [JENKINS-45408] Expanding collapsed steps on a failed Pipeline run causes the view port to scroll to the bottom of the page

          R. Tyler Croy created issue -
          James Dumay made changes -
          Sprint New: Blue Ocean 1.2-beta4 [ 361 ]
          James Dumay made changes -
          Rank New: Ranked higher
          James Dumay made changes -
          Description Original: Take [this Pipeline run|https://ci.jenkins.io/blue/organizations/jenkins/Core%2Fjenkins/detail/master/437/pipeline] for example. When navigating to the page, the view port predictably/correctly scrolls to the bottom, to show the tail end of the failed step

          When the user scrolls up to the top of the page and clicks/expands a step which succeeded, *and* has Console Output (e.g. "General SCM" in this Pipeline run), the step's Console Output loads, and then the view port returns to the absolute bottom of the page.


          This is extremely annoying and makes getting additional information about failed Pipeline runs much more tedious than it should be.
          New: Take [this Pipeline run|https://ci.jenkins.io/blue/organizations/jenkins/Core%2Fjenkins/detail/master/437/pipeline] for example. When navigating to the page, the view port predictably/correctly scrolls to the bottom, to show the tail end of the failed step

          When the user scrolls up to the top of the page and clicks/expands a step which succeeded, *and* has Console Output (e.g. "General SCM" in this Pipeline run), the step's Console Output loads, and then the view port returns to the absolute bottom of the page.

          [Video|https://www.dropbox.com/s/3sds6hof80mbzuo/JENKINS-45408.mov?dl=0]

          This is extremely annoying and makes getting additional information about failed Pipeline runs much more tedious than it should be.
          James Dumay made changes -
          Description Original: Take [this Pipeline run|https://ci.jenkins.io/blue/organizations/jenkins/Core%2Fjenkins/detail/master/437/pipeline] for example. When navigating to the page, the view port predictably/correctly scrolls to the bottom, to show the tail end of the failed step

          When the user scrolls up to the top of the page and clicks/expands a step which succeeded, *and* has Console Output (e.g. "General SCM" in this Pipeline run), the step's Console Output loads, and then the view port returns to the absolute bottom of the page.

          [Video|https://www.dropbox.com/s/3sds6hof80mbzuo/JENKINS-45408.mov?dl=0]

          This is extremely annoying and makes getting additional information about failed Pipeline runs much more tedious than it should be.
          New: *Scope*
          Expanding any step should scroll to the bottom of the expanded step

          *Problem*
          [Video|https://www.dropbox.com/s/3sds6hof80mbzuo/JENKINS-45408.mov?dl=0]

          Take [this Pipeline run|https://ci.jenkins.io/blue/organizations/jenkins/Core%2Fjenkins/detail/master/437/pipeline] for example. When navigating to the page, the view port predictably/correctly scrolls to the bottom, to show the tail end of the failed step

          When the user scrolls up to the top of the page and clicks/expands a step which succeeded, *and* has Console Output (e.g. "General SCM" in this Pipeline run), the step's Console Output loads, and then the view port returns to the absolute bottom of the page.

          This is extremely annoying and makes getting additional information about failed Pipeline runs much more tedious than it should be.
          James Dumay made changes -
          Epic Link New: JENKINS-43952 [ 181484 ]
          James Dumay made changes -
          Sprint Original: Blue Ocean 1.2-beta4 [ 361 ] New: Blue Ocean 1.3 [ 296 ]
          James Dumay made changes -
          Rank New: Ranked lower
          James Dumay made changes -
          Sprint Original: Blue Ocean 1.3-beta-2 [ 296 ] New: Blue Ocean 1.4 [ 311 ]
          James Dumay made changes -
          Rank New: Ranked higher
          James Dumay made changes -
          Sprint Original: Blue Ocean 1.5 - candidates [ 311 ]

            Unassigned Unassigned
            rtyler R. Tyler Croy
            Votes:
            3 Vote for this issue
            Watchers:
            4 Start watching this issue

              Created:
              Updated: